How are institutions and celebrities predicting Bitcoin prices in 2026?
The table below shows the price predictions for Bitcoin by relevant institutions and prominent figures at the end of 2025. All information was collected from publicly available online sources.
Optimistic views are primarily based on the Federal Reserve's interest rate cuts, increased institutional allocation, and structural buying driven by spot ETFs, with targets mostly concentrated between $150,000 and $250,000. Cautious and bearish views emphasize that slowing demand, macroeconomic tightening, or technical structural disruption could trigger a deep pullback, with scenarios potentially leading to declines to $70,000, $56,000, $25,000, or even $10,000.
Some of these institutions' and celebrities' past predictions were very close to Bitcoin's price performance, while others were quite far off. Therefore, please consider these predictions objectively in conjunction with more information.
In summary, Bitcoin's price performance in 2026 will primarily be driven by the implementation of the US National Bitcoin Strategic Reserve policy and the macro liquidity resulting from global monetary easing. Meanwhile, the market's cyclical recovery demand following the significant correction in 2025, the continued allocation of institutional funds, and global geopolitical and inflationary pressures will also be key variables influencing its price trend.
| Institutions and Celebrities | Introductions | Bitcoin target price in 2026 | Attitude |
|---|---|---|---|
| Charles Hoskinson | Cardano founder | $250,000 | Very optimistic |
| Robert Kiyosaki | Rich Dad, Poor Dad author | $250,000 | Very optimistic |
| Galaxy Digital | Crypto asset management company | $250,000 | Very optimistic |
| Arthur Hayes | BitMEX co-founder | $200,000+ | Very optimistic |
| Brad Garlinghouse | Ripple CEO | $180,000 | Very optimistic |
| VanEck | Investment companies specializing in ETFs | $180,000 | Very optimistic |
| JPMorgan | A leading global financial services group | $170,000 | Very optimistic |
| Tom Lee | Fundstrat founder | $150,000–$200,000 | Very optimistic |
| Standard Chartered Bank | British International Commercial Bank | $150,000 | Optimistic |
| Bernstein Research | Wall Street investment banks | $150,000 | Optimistic |
| Bitwise | Crypto asset management company | $150,000 | Optimistic |
| Citigroup | Global financial services group | $143,000 | Optimistic |
| Grayscale | The world's largest crypto asset management company | Breaking all-time high | Optimistic |
| Jurrien Timmer | Fidelity Director of Global Macro | $75,000 | Pessimistic |
| CryptoQuant | On-chain data analytics platform | $56,000~$70,000 | Pessimistic |
| Peter Brandt | Legendary trader with over 40 years of experience | $25,000 | Very Pessimistic |
| Mike McGlone | Senior Commodity Strategist at Bloomberg Intelligence | $10,000 | Very Pessimistic |

Cryptocurrencies: The Evolution of Financial Transactions
For years, global economies operated within the traditional monetary framework that governed financial transactions. This conventional monetary system was solely controlled by centralized banking systems until the introduction of cryptocurrencies. Cryptocurrencies sparked a revolutionary wave within the financial sector due to their decentralized nature and the capabilities they brought with them. However, to acknowledge their significance and impact, it's essential to explore their history, significance, and key features.
The Dawn of Cryptocurrencies
It all started with an announcement made on a cryptography mailing list by an unknown individual or group called Satoshi Nakamoto. This group announced the creation of Bitcoin in 2009, marking the onset of a new financial era. The advent of Bitcoin introduced the world's first cryptographic currency. By skipping the need for a central authority, it positioned itself as a swift, transparent, and secure mechanism for economic transactions.
Key Features of Cryptocurrencies
Cryptocurrencies are digital or virtual currencies that utilize cryptography for security. They are primarily based on blockchain">blockchain technology, a distributed ledger enforced through a network of computers or "nodes." Below are the key features of cryptocurrencies:
-
Decentralization: Cryptocurrencies operate on a decentralized platform called blockchain. It ensures no central authority has control over the currency, which reduces the risks of monopolization, manipulation, and interference.
-
Security: By utilizing cryptographic technologies, cryptocurrencies assure strong security. They are practically impossible to counterfeit due to the complex coding systems embedded into their operation.
-
Privacy: Cryptocurrencies offer significantly higher privacy compared to traditional currencies. Due to their encrypted nature, users' identification and the details of transactions are hidden and protected from potential breaches.
-
Global Acceptance: Cryptocurrency transactions bypass borders, offering a universal platform that doesn't take into account location or national boundaries.
Historical Significance of Cryptocurrencies
The historical significance of cryptocurrencies lies in their disruptive potential. They brought radical changes in the financial system by offering an alternative form of currencies, mitigating dependence on traditional banking systems.
Cryptocurrencies have made global transactions more efficient, primarily due to their decentralized and digital nature. People can perform transactions anywhere across the globe with minimum fees and without the need for intermediaries.
The inception of cryptocurrencies has also broadened the scope of 'digital assets,' and the value no longer stands confined within physical attributes. The rise of digital currencies also led to the emergence of Initial Coin Offerings (ICOs), a fundraising mechanism where new projects sell their underlying tokens in exchange for Bitcoin or Ethereum.
Moreover, cryptocurrencies showed the world the potential of blockchain technology, opening the doors for myriad applications across multiple sectors outside of finance like supply chain, healthcare, and more.
In conclusion, cryptocurrencies have made a profound impact on the global financial landscape. Though they are not without their challenges and controversies, the historical significance of creating a decentralized financial system cannot be ignored. Cryptocurrencies represent a pioneering stride towards a more secure, efficient, and inclusive global economy.
